Anthony Limbrick is a 43-year-old football coach at Loudoun United FC, born on April 9, 1983. Follow Anthony Limbrick on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

Anthony Limbrick's coaching career has also included time at Hartlepool United, TNS, Grimsby Town, and Woking.

Throughout their career, Anthony Limbrick has won 2 titles: Cymru Premier (2021/2022) and Welsh Cup (2021/2022) with TNS.
